Busting the E-bike Budget Myth: They're More Accessible Than You Think!
The more I did my research, the more shocked I was at what I found out. Electric bikes aren't just for the aristocracy anymore. Their price has plummeted. In fact, you can get really nice e-bikes for less than $1000. There are some amazing deals available if you don't mind searching around a little (and perhaps giving up some fancier features). Sure, high-end models with all the bells and whistles can cost a fortune, but the entry-level options are surprisingly affordable. For me, that changed everything. All of a sudden, getting an e-bike didn't seem impossible; in fact, it seemed rather exciting.

But it's not just the up-front cost. Think about this for a second: How much do you spend on gas each month? How about car maintenance, insurance, and parking? An e-bike can significantly cut down on those expenses, especially for shorter commutes or errands around town. Plus, think about the added health benefits! I find myself cycling more often now, and that has given me quite a surprising boost of energy and improved fitness levels, so the savings get even better. The initial investment quickly pays for itself over time in both money and health.
